#e980ec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e980ec is composed of 91.4% red, 50.2% green and 92.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.3% cyan, 45.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 298.3 degrees, a saturation of 74% and a lightness of 71.4%. #e980ec color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#d301d9. Closest websafe color is: #ff99ff.

Shades and Tints of #e980ec
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#09010a is the darkest color, while #fef7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#e980ec
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b9b3b9 is the less saturated color, while #f96ffd is the most saturated one.
